- Emerson Poyon BalAug 15, 2022 · 3 years agoThe trading hours of the US futures market can have a significant impact on cryptocurrency prices. During these hours, there is typically higher trading volume and increased market activity, which can lead to greater price volatility. Traders and investors closely monitor the US futures market as it often sets the tone for the overall market sentiment. Positive or negative news and events during these hours can cause rapid price movements in cryptocurrencies. Additionally, the US futures market serves as a benchmark for institutional investors and can influence their trading decisions, further impacting cryptocurrency prices.
